<title>Controlled reperfusion and oxidative stress-induced lesions in experimental ovarian torsion/detorsion</title>
<link>http://repository.usmf.md:80/xmlui/handle/20.500.12710/13059</link>
<description>Controlled reperfusion and oxidative stress-induced lesions in experimental ovarian torsion/detorsion
Lazăr, Cornelia; Tagadiuc, O.; Misina, A.; Vozian, M.; Pantea, V.
Ovarian torsion (OT), being a medical emergency,&#13;
requires being correctly treated in the early stages of the&#13;
disease, because reperfusion (R) injury may worsen&#13;
existing lesions, leading to ovarian loss.&#13;
The purpose of our study was to investigate the&#13;
advanced oxidation protein products (AOPP) changes in&#13;
rats’ serum subjected to different OT/detorsion models.&#13;
Materials and methods. 70 healthy female rats (Rattus&#13;
albicans), were randomized into 7 groups (n=10): nr. 1:&#13;
healthy rats – no intervention; nr. 2: the sham group&#13;
(laparotomy); nr. 3, 4 and 5 – OT for 3 hours and 3 hours&#13;
ischemia with 1 hour R or 1 hour “on-off “ R; nr. 6 and 7: 3&#13;
&#13;
hours OT and 24 hours R or 24 hours “on-off “ R. The “on-&#13;
off method”: controlled R by opening and closing the clips&#13;
&#13;
that were applied on the ovarian annexes (on/off) in 10-&#13;
seconds intervals, for a total of 120 seconds.&#13;
AOPP level wàs measured in the blood serum samples&#13;
by Capeillère-Blandin C., et al. method (2004). The results&#13;
were analyzed by Welch’s ANOVA.&#13;
Results. A statistically significant higher AOPP&#13;
level was established in rats’ serum to 24 hours R following&#13;
OT (mean±SE, 33,23±0,59 μM/L, p=0,001), compared&#13;
with group nr. 1. The “on-off “ reperfusion method resulted&#13;
in a decrease in AOPP, 24 hours after “on-off “ reperfusion&#13;
(26,58±0,56 μM/L, p&lt;0,001).&#13;
Conclusions: “On-off” method of R minimizes the&#13;
reperfusion injury in OT.
